Whilst endeavouring to increase my current information on a First Fleet ancestor, William Perry, i stumbled upon a text entry taken from a NSW archive web page entitled, Old Catalogue Manuscripts, oral history and pictures catalogue.

The text line that interested me read as follows:-

"Autograph letter signed from Sir Charles W. Morice Pole, London to J.W. Croker, 13 March 1818 relating a petition on behalf of Ann Perry, widow of William Perry, and Edward Dwan"

Does any one know if there is any further information on this, as it suggests that a document or letter may exist.
